What is Book of Ra?

Book of Ra is an Egyptian-themed video slot developed by Novomatic. First released in 2005, it popularised the "Book of" game format, which focuses on free spins and expanding symbols.

Feature Details
Developer Novomatic
Released 2005
Layout 5 reels, 3 rows
Key feature 10 free spins with an expanding symbol
Main versions Classic, Deluxe, Magic

Originally a popular physical slot machine in European casinos, Book of Ra is now widely available across ADM-licensed online casinos in Italy. The exact versions offered will vary depending on the operator.

The game remains popular for its straightforward mechanics rather than its presentation. The graphics and sound effects faithfully mimic the original cabinets, offering a traditional experience without modern 3D animations or complex features. It is a simple setup that has inspired countless similar games across the online casino market.

Book of Ra Classic, Deluxe or Magic?

The main differences between Book of Ra versions come down to paylines and bonus features. In Italy, these are the three core variants you'll most likely see.

Version Paylines Bonus Mechanic
Classic 9 One expanding symbol
Deluxe 10 One expanding symbol
Magic 10 Up to nine expanding symbols

Classic is the original release with older graphics and nine paylines. Deluxe updates the look and adds a tenth payline, but keeps the same core gameplay. Magic plays like Deluxe, but changes the bonus round: retriggering free spins unlocks extra expanding symbols, up to a maximum of nine.

How does Book of Ra work?

Book of Ra uses a standard 5x3 grid. To win, you just need to land matching symbols from left to right across your active paylines, starting from the first reel.

  • Paylines: You can choose how many lines to play. The Classic version has up to 9, while the Deluxe and Magic versions offer up to 10.
  • Stake setup: Your total cost per spin is your bet per line multiplied by the number of active lines.
  • Autoplay: You can set the reels to spin automatically at your chosen bet level.

The Gamble Feature

After any win, a gamble button appears on the screen. This is a simple double-or-nothing game where you guess if a hidden card is red or black. A correct guess doubles your payout, but an incorrect guess loses your winnings for that spin. This feature is not available if you are using autoplay.

How do the Book symbol and free spins work?

The Book symbol acts as both a wild and a scatter. It substitutes for regular symbols to help form winning lines, and landing three or more anywhere on the reels unlocks 10 free spins.

The expanding symbol

Before the free spins start, the game randomly chooses one regular symbol to become the special expanding symbol.

  • Expansion: When enough of these symbols land to create a win, they expand to cover their entire reel.
  • Payouts: Expanded symbols pay even if they are not next to each other on consecutive reels.

High-value symbols, like the Explorer, only need two on the screen to trigger an expansion and pay. Lower-value card symbols require three.

RTP, volatility and max win

The Return to Player (RTP) and maximum win for Book of Ra depend on which version you play. While many sites list general figures, the certified releases in Italy can vary. The only number that matters is the one shown inside the game's rules at your chosen casino.

  • Classic RTP: 92.13%
  • Magic RTP: 95.03%
  • Deluxe RTP: Varies (check the in-game help file)
  • Volatility: High across core versions
  • Max win: Up to 5,000x your stake

The 5,000x maximum win is tied to the top symbol and the expanding mechanic during free spins. Because different versions are active in the Italian market, always open the game settings to confirm the exact RTP, paylines, and win limits before you bet.

Demo or real money?

Demo mode lets you test Book of Ra without financial risk. Playing for free is the best way to see how often the Book symbol lands and how the expanding symbols work during free spins. The demo uses the same math as the real-money version, giving you an accurate feel for the game.

In Italy, demo access depends on the casino. Many ADM-licensed sites offer a "Prova" mode directly on the game page, while others require you to log in first.

Comparing the two formats

  • Purpose: Free play lets you learn the rules and test your bet sizes. Real money is the actual casino game.
  • Risk and reality: Virtual credits make it easy to ignore losing streaks. A long run of empty spins feels harmless in a demo, but requires careful budget management when playing for real.
  • Pacing: Real money means managing a set balance. You have to choose a stake you are comfortable with, rather than relying on endless virtual funds.

How to register and pass KYC

To play Book of Ra for real money at an Italian casino, you need to register and verify your identity. ADM rules require operators to confirm who you are before you can withdraw funds.

Account registration

Registration requires standard personal details. Many operators now support SPID, which speeds up the process. Otherwise, you will need to provide:

  • Full name matching your ID
  • Date and place of birth
  • Residential address
  • Codice Fiscale

Document verification

You have 30 days from registration to verify your account by uploading a clear photo of your passport, ID card, or driving licence. If you miss this deadline, your account will be suspended. You cannot withdraw any winnings until your documents are approved.

Slot bonus rules

If you play Book of Ra with a casino bonus, you'll need to follow specific betting rules. Wagering requirements dictate how many times you must play through the bonus funds before you can withdraw them as cash.

Operators also enforce a maximum stake during bonus play. Before using a promotion, check the terms for three key details:

  • Wagering requirements: How many times you need to bet the bonus amount.
  • Maximum bet: The highest stake allowed. Exceeding this can void your bonus.
  • Game contribution: Whether Book of Ra counts 100% toward the wagering.
